虚拟机装在u盘上安全吗,虚拟机装在U盘上安全吗?全面解析U盘虚拟机的安全性、风险与最佳实践
- 综合资讯
- 2025-04-19 03:39:13
- 2

U盘虚拟机的安全性取决于使用场景和操作规范,其核心优势在于便携性和环境隔离性:通过U盘运行虚拟机可将操作系统与主机完全隔离,有效防范病毒交叉感染,尤其适合安全敏感场景(...
U盘虚拟机的安全性取决于使用场景和操作规范,其核心优势在于便携性和环境隔离性:通过U盘运行虚拟机可将操作系统与主机完全隔离,有效防范病毒交叉感染,尤其适合安全敏感场景(如处理高危文件或测试恶意软件),但风险同样存在:劣质U盘可能携带预装木马,虚拟机若配置不当(如共享目录未加密)可能成为传播媒介,且U盘频繁读写会加速硬件损耗,最佳实践包括:选用≥64GB高速U盘(减少启动延迟)、禁用U盘自动运行功能、在虚拟机内安装实时杀毒软件、定期全盘扫描(建议使用企业级EDR工具)、对虚拟机文件加密存储,并配置虚拟机断电保护功能,实测数据显示,按规范操作后U盘虚拟机的数据泄露风险较传统主机降低87%,但硬件故障率增加约15%,建议企业用户采用"U盘虚拟机+硬件写保护"双重方案,个人用户优先使用云虚拟化服务。
虚拟机与U盘的跨界结合
在数字化办公普及的今天,虚拟机(Virtual Machine, VM)已成为IT工作者、开发者和安全研究人员的重要工具,它通过模拟操作系统环境,允许用户在单一设备上运行多个不同系统的应用,极大提升了软件兼容性和开发效率,传统虚拟机通常安装在机械硬盘(HDD)或固态硬盘(SSD)上,存在设备固定、携带不便等问题,近年来,一种新型解决方案逐渐兴起——将虚拟机直接部署在U盘(USB flash drive)中,这种方案凭借其便携性、即插即用特性,迅速吸引了许多用户,但随之而来的疑问也接踵而至:虚拟机装在u盘上安全吗?本文将从技术原理、安全风险、实际案例和解决方案等角度,全面探讨这一新兴方案的可行性。
U盘虚拟机的技术原理与运行机制
1 虚拟机的基本架构
虚拟机软件(如VMware Workstation、VirtualBox、Hyper-V等)通过硬件虚拟化技术,将物理计算机的CPU、内存、存储等资源抽象化,分配给虚拟机实例,每个虚拟机独立运行自己的操作系统(OS),与宿主系统完全隔离,传统虚拟机通常将虚拟硬盘(VMDK、VHD等格式)存储在本地硬盘上,而U盘虚拟机则将虚拟硬盘直接写入U盘的文件系统中。
2 U盘虚拟机的实现方式
- 全虚拟化(Full Virtualization):虚拟机完全模拟硬件环境,支持所有操作系统,但需要较高的U盘性能。
- 半虚拟化(Paravirtualization):通过优化与宿主系统的交互,提升运行效率,但对操作系统有一定兼容性要求。
- 容器化虚拟机(Container-based VM):如Docker容器,以轻量级镜像形式运行,无需完整操作系统,但对U盘容量要求更低。
3 U盘存储的特性分析
U盘采用闪存(NAND Flash)技术,具有以下特点:
- 非易失性存储:断电后数据不丢失,但长期频繁写入会降低寿命。
- 随机访问特性:读写速度快,但持续写入可能导致性能下降。
- 容量限制:主流U盘容量在128GB-2TB之间,需根据虚拟机需求选择。
4 虚拟硬盘在U盘中的存储方案
- 单虚拟硬盘模式:将整个虚拟机实例(包括OS、应用和数据)封装在单个VMDK/VHD文件中。
- 分层存储架构:将系统文件与用户数据分离,系统文件固化在U盘根目录,用户数据存储在外部硬盘或云服务。
- 快照技术:通过快照功能保留虚拟机不同时间点的状态,但频繁快照会加速U盘磨损。
U盘虚拟机的安全性分析
1 数据隔离与物理安全
虚拟机与宿主系统的隔离性是核心优势,即使U盘被插入其他设备,攻击者也无法直接访问宿主系统文件,但U盘的物理便携性也带来潜在风险:
图片来源于网络,如有侵权联系删除
- 物理丢失或被盗:未加密的U盘可能被窃取,导致敏感数据泄露。
- 侧信道攻击:通过分析U盘的供电波动或电磁信号,可能窃取虚拟机中的信息(需专业设备)。
2 虚拟机自身的安全机制
- 防火墙与杀毒软件:虚拟机可安装独立的安全软件,隔离网络流量(如VirtualBox的NAT网络模式)。
- 沙箱机制:限制虚拟机对宿主系统的访问权限(如Docker的命名空间隔离)。
- 系统更新:及时更新虚拟机和宿主系统补丁,防范已知漏洞。
3 U盘硬件的可靠性
- 写入寿命限制:普通U盘的TBW(Terabytes Written)通常为100-300TB,频繁读写可能导致数据损坏,一个500GB U盘每天写入1GB,仅能使用约2.7年。
- 供电稳定性:U盘依赖USB接口供电,电压不稳可能导致虚拟机崩溃或数据丢失。
4 性能与稳定性挑战
- I/O瓶颈:U盘的顺序读写速度通常为100-500MB/s,而虚拟机需要持续写入磁盘数据(如日志、快照),可能导致卡顿或蓝屏。
- 碎片问题:传统文件系统(如FAT32)不支持大文件,NTFS虽支持但碎片化会降低性能。
U盘虚拟机的实际风险场景
1 案例1:企业数据泄露事件
某跨国公司工程师将含客户数据库的虚拟机安装于U盘,因未加密导致U盘在机场安检处丢失,攻击者通过Forensic工具恢复数据,造成数千万美元损失,此案例凸显物理安全的重要性。
2 案例2:U盘性能导致业务中断
某开发者使用4GB容量的U盘运行8GB内存的虚拟机,因频繁写入导致U盘过热,虚拟机崩溃,数据恢复耗时3天,期间项目进度延误。
3 案例3:兼容性问题引发的安全漏洞
某安全研究人员在Windows 10 U盘虚拟机中测试恶意软件,因虚拟机未禁用网络共享,导致攻击者通过USB接口横向渗透宿主系统。
U盘虚拟机的最佳实践指南
1 U盘选择与预处理
- 容量与速度:推荐至少256GB、读取速度≥100MB/s的U盘(如三星Bar Plus 970 Pro)。
- 格式化与加密:
- 使用NTFS格式,启用“ Allocation Unit Size=64KB”减少碎片。
- 通过BitLocker或VeraCrypt对U盘加密,设置强密码(如12位以上含大小写字母、数字、符号)。
- 分区策略:创建系统分区(≥50GB)与数据分区,系统分区固化虚拟机文件,数据分区仅存储临时文件。
2 虚拟机配置优化
- 资源分配:
- CPU:建议分配宿主系统物理核心数的80%(如4核CPU分配3.2核)。
- 内存:至少2GB,虚拟硬盘预留20%空间用于快照。
- 存储模式:
- 使用动态分配虚拟硬盘(如VirtualBox的“Split”模式),节省U盘空间。
- 关闭自动快照功能,手动管理重要时间点。
- 网络隔离:
- 启用NAT模式,禁止虚拟机直接访问外部网络。
- 在宿主系统防火墙中添加USB设备入站规则限制访问。
3 安全运维策略
- 定期备份:每周将U盘中的虚拟机快照导出至云端(如Dropbox加密版)。
- 权限控制:
- 在U盘根目录创建专用用户账户(无管理员权限)。
- 使用sudo权限分级管理文件操作。
- 物理防护:
- 购买带RFID防窃听功能的U盘(如FIPS 140-2认证)。
- 使用加密保护盒(如Kensington Secure Track)防止物理拆卸。
4 应急响应机制
- 数据恢复:使用R-Studio或Recuva恢复误删文件,定期验证快照完整性。
- 漏洞修复:通过虚拟机内的Windows Update自动更新补丁,避免手动操作导致U盘断连。
技术趋势与未来展望
1 U3.1协议带来的革新
USB-IF推出的U3.1标准(2023年发布)支持自供电持续运行和自动安全擦除,未来U盘可像移动硬盘一样直接运行虚拟机,且断电后自动加密。
2 T-PE(Trusted Platform Module)集成
新一代U盘将内置可信平台模块,实现硬件级身份认证,Thales的V-Drive系列已支持TPM 2.0,确保虚拟机启动时验证系统完整性。
3 量子加密技术的挑战
量子计算可能破解现有加密算法(如AES-256),但U盘厂商正在研发抗量子加密方案(如基于格的加密算法),预计2025年后逐步商用。
图片来源于网络,如有侵权联系删除
4 云虚拟机与U盘的融合
AWS等云服务商推出“虚拟机即服务”(VMaaS)产品,支持将U盘作为云存储扩展,用户可在云端恢复U盘数据,实现真正的“便携式云工作流”。
安全与便利的平衡之道
虚拟机装在U盘上是否安全?答案并非绝对,通过以下措施可将其风险降至最低:
- 加密与权限控制:100%必须。
- 性能匹配:选择高速U盘,避免I/O瓶颈。
- 定期维护:每周备份、每月检查快照。
- 物理安全:优先使用带安全功能的硬件。
对于普通用户,U盘虚拟机适用于临时测试或轻量开发;而企业级场景需部署专业解决方案(如VMware Carbon Series加密U盘),随着U3.1和TPM技术的普及,U盘虚拟机将实现“即插即用、自动防护”的智能安全生态。
最终建议:
- 敏感数据场景:使用企业级加密U盘+硬件级TPM。
- 日常开发场景:选择512GB以上NTFS加密U盘,配合虚拟机快照管理。
- 应急备用方案:保留物理备份,避免单一存储介质风险。
通过科学配置与持续优化,U盘虚拟机可成为安全高效的移动计算工具,但其安全性始终取决于用户的技术素养与风险意识。
本文链接:https://www.zhitaoyun.cn/2149894.html
发表评论